Ikare's air quality reflects the flat southwestern Nigeria Ondo State forest zone position, with vehicle traffic on surrounding roads and the vehicle density, timber, and informal industrial corridor generating elevated PM2.5 and black carbon. The tropical wet season's convective rain provides periodic cleansing, while dry season Harmattan dust and forest burning elevate PM10 and Ikare generally maintains moderate to elevated southwestern Nigerian forest zone city readings throughout most of the year.

Are air quality levels in Ikare based on measurements or forecasts?
It is forecasts derived by downscaling forecasts provided by EU’s Copernicus Atmosphere Monitoring Service (CAMS) by taking into account local conditions such as traffic patterns. CAMS bases its forecast on satellite measurements of particles and chemical compounds in the atmosphere.
